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0467 41434 4243184712 8697196
497953319 53915182
497953319 53915182
3104999 20141028868 052265500
All about undefined
Interested in learning more?
497953319 53915182
3104999 20141028868 052265500
See more
46697127 7353995413 91343230
4587837 93863393229 42
See more
25 88812276 4195535
0177036559 598302662 6293490
See more